Shipping estimates for delivery to Thailand
Logistics planning is a requirement for any international purchase. The Wooting 80HE Zinc Alloy Edition is a dense item that impacts shipping costs based on weight. You can use a [shipping calculator](https://www.comgateway.com/calculator/) to [estimate shipping cost](https://www.comgateway.com/calculator/) for your specific address in Thailand.
| Metric | Estimate |
|---|---|
| Box Weight | Approx. 5.5 lbs (2.5 kg) |
| Box Dimensions | Medium (Approx. 16" x 8" x 4") |
| Volumetric Warning | Low risk; the item is dense rather than bulky. |
| Battery Check | No lithium batteries (Wired keyboard). No special handling required. |
The Zinc Alloy construction ensures that the actual weight will likely be the primary factor in your shipping fee. Unlike larger, lighter items, this keyboard does not typically trigger volumetric weight surcharges. It is a straightforward item for air freight.

Customs tax and import regulations for Thai residents
Thailand has specific regulations regarding the importation of electronics. Any shipment with a value exceeding 1,500 THB is subject to [import tax](https://www.comgateway.com/blogs/category/duties-and-tax/) and VAT. The current VAT rate in Thailand is 7%. Computer peripherals generally fall under specific tariff codes that may carry additional [customs tax](https://www.comgateway.com/blogs/category/duties-and-tax/). It is important to calculate these costs before the item arrives at the border.
